Lottery Scam Reported

The OPP is warning the public of a telephone “Lottery” scam in our area. A Madoc resident recently received a phone call from a man claiming to be associated with “Canadian Cash Awards.” The caller told the homeowner he had won millions of dollars and a new car. To collect the winnings, however, the winner must send hundreds of dollars to the company by wire transfer. The caller also asked for personal and financial information from the homeowner. The OPP reminds you to protect your personal and financial information. Remember, you cannot win without first buying a ticket. You should never be asked to pay any fees to receive a prize, lottery or sweepstake. You should never be asked to keep your winnings secret.
